For those not familiar with eBird, it is a project that collects large numbers of observations entered by birders and then allows the data to be explored in a variety of ways. There is some attempt to filter the data, but it is still not entirely reliable. Nevertheless, the links below to data entered from the Water Ranch give a good general idea of how common species are and when they are likely to be seen. However, the species do not entirely coincide with those on the compiled checklist and there are undoubtably errors in the eBird data.
